Output 877680aff568eba924cf969731919149670d1d0e5cbe098c58f72c5be7598ba1:62

value
109000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e051fb5355c9c7d35b8c6b1ec97dfc78037e326a OP_EQUAL
address
3N97VhqhRi775mBGJgv3S76wb5X31XdpQN
transaction
877680aff568eba924cf969731919149670d1d0e5cbe098c58f72c5be7598ba1
confirmations
255184
spent
true